Using biodegradable paperboard cups presents numerous environmental advantages. These cups decompose naturally, reducing landfill waste. Traditional plastic cups can take hundreds of years to break down. In contrast, paperboard cups can return to the earth quickly, minimizing their impact on the environment. The choice to switch can reflect a business’s commitment to sustainability.
Another notable benefit is the reduction of plastic pollution. With millions of plastic cups discarded every year, the waters and landscapes are affected. Biodegradable paperboard cups break down safely, offering a solution to this pressing issue. Businesses that adopt these cups show leadership in eco-friendly practices. This shift can attract environmentally conscious consumers.
However, it’s important to consider sourcing. Not all paperboard products are created equally. Some may still contribute to deforestation or require excessive resources to produce. Businesses should aim for responsibly sourced materials. This can create a more positive environmental impact. Taking these steps can enhance a company’s reputation while contributing to a healthier planet.
